The Indian squad for the T20 World Cup 2026 was announced on December 20, and it featured a few surprising inclusions and exclusions that sparked debate among experts and fans alike. With the tournament set to be played at home, India will enter the competition as defending champions, carrying high expectations from the home crowd. While the squad looks strong on paper, a few individuals are expected to rise above the rest and play a decisive role.
Here are three players who could star for India in T20 World Cup 2026
Varun Chakravarthy
Mystery spinner Varun Chakravarthy could be one of
India’s biggest match-winners in the tournament. He has been highly effective in T20 cricket across conditions, troubling batters with his variations and pace variations. Chakravarthy has often been a game-changer during the middle overs, a phase where matches are frequently won or lost in the shortest format. His ability to apply pressure and pick up crucial wickets has made him a vital cog in India’s bowling attack.
In T20 internationals, he has claimed 55 wickets at an excellent average of 14.87 while maintaining an impressive economy rate of 6.96. Having risen through the ranks via strong IPL performances, Chakravarthy is now India’s frontline spinner in the shortest format. Indian pitches, which tend to assist spinners, are expected to suit him perfectly, making him a key weapon in the multi-nation tournament.
Suryakumar Yadav
India’s T20 captain Suryakumar Yadav is another player who could shine on the biggest stage. Although he has gone through a lean patch recently, Suryakumar will be eager to rediscover his best form during the World Cup. Appointed captain after the 2024 T20 World Cup, his leadership has been impressive, with India winning all T20 series in recent years under his guidance.
He is known for his fearless approach, innovative stroke play, and has scored 2788 runs in T20 internationals at a strike rate exceeding 150. If he regains his rhythm, his trademark 360-degree batting can dismantle any bowling attack and set the tone for India’s success.
Hardik Pandya
All-rounder Hardik Pandya remains one of India’s most important players in T20 cricket. While injuries have interrupted his momentum at times, his impact has been immense whenever he plays. Pandya’s ability to contribute with both bat and ball provides balance and flexibility to the team.
He has amassed 2002 runs and taken 101 wickets in T20Is, underlining his value as a genuine match-winner. His experience, power-hitting, and seam-bowling skills will be crucial as India push for their third T20 World Cup title on home soil.
